Which inequality is represented by this graph?

Answers

Answer: Choice B.  y \le -(1)/(3)x+1

=====================================================

Explanation:

We need to know the equation of the boundary line. This boundary goes through (0,1) and (3,0). Find the slope of the line through these points

m = (y2-y1)/(x2-x1)

m = (0-1)/(3-0)

m = -1/3, negative slope means the line goes downhill as we move from left to right.

The y intercept is b = 1 as this is where the boundary crosses through the y axis

y = mx+b turns into y = (-1/3)x+1 after replacing m and b with m = -1/3 and b = 1 respectively.

The equation of the boundary line is y = (-1/3)x+1

-------------

The shading is below the boundary, so we'll have a "less than" sign involved here. More specifically, we'll have a "less than or equal to" sign because the boundary is a solid line rather than a dashed one. A solid line tells us "points on the boundary are part of the solution set". The inclusion is because of the "or equal to" portion.

Change the equal sign to a less than or equal to sign to get the final answer of y \le -(1)/(3)x+1 which is choice B.

In a basketball game, the home team scores (2m+39) points and the away team scores (3m+40) points, where m is the number of minutes since halftime. Who wins the game. What is the difference in the scores m minutes after halftime?​

Answers

Answer: The away team will win by m + 1 points

Step-by-step explanation: Minutes can't be negative, so m must either always be positive, or be 0 for a minute then positive for the rest of the game. Therefore, for any positive value m, 3m + 40 will always be greater than 2m + 39. So, the away team will win. To get the difference in points, subtract the two expressions to get m + 1
